“trucker stop, very noisey! nowhere near like website pictures”
2 of 5 stars Reviewed 31 May 2011

we chose this hotel after checking out pictures online but it was nothing like it. we needed a stop over between santander and barcelona and thought it would be ideal. althou it is advertised on many english websites the staff who checked us in didnt understand us at all and we couldnt understand him with our very limited knowledge. we had booked and paid for a double room not a twin room like we were given but after the challenge of checking in (with our confirmation email) we thought it was too hard to try explain this. given it was late we went to bed but it was so noisey! there were people up and down the corridors shouting and banging about till 2.30am (despite our room being right at the end) the road outside was very noisey as was the petrol station. not ideal when we were getting up and leaving for 7am.
the bathroom could have done with a good clean with grime and yuk around the bath and on the tiles in the shower and we had to jam a towel in the window as if you stood in the shower the people in the road and petrol station could see you haveing a shower.
on the plus side there was loads of parking as it was pretty much a truck stop, right off the n road and about 5mins drive from the toll road.
after a rotten night sleep i think it was def a rip off and not worth the 49euro we paid

Room Tip: definately needed to be a fluent spannish speaker

“Great for an overnight stop”
4 of 5 stars Reviewed 9 August 2009

As described by others. Behind a filling station & in a lorry park but don't be put off. Good value overall with quiet rooms with good aircon (very important) & a good restaurant. The menu we had was 12.95 euro's and had a wide choice, prompt & friendly service. Has a pool a well if you've go the time. The sort of place to stay whilst travelling & close to some great sites to visit to see things like dinosaur footprints.

“Popular with lorry drivers, therefore it must be good.”
3 of 5 stars Reviewed 15 May 2009

We chose this hotel because we needed to stop overnight on the road between Santander and Valencia. The hotel was well constructed beside the old N road and has probably only gone down-market since the motorway came along and took away the private motorists. Lorries prefer not to use the motorways in Spain and tend to use the N roads. The room was well maintained and the bathroom was first class with twin basins. Free wi-Fi. The aspect from the window was spoiled by air conditioning units and dozens (and dozens) of lorries obscuring the view. Never mind, one does not arrive at a spanish hotel until late in the evening because the restaurant does not open until 9 pm. The restaurant was excellent, and was very full by ten past nine. The menu del dia had extensive choices and very imaginitive. Three courses with bread and wine cost €11 per head. It is no wonder the lorries stop there. The total bill for 2 of us including dinner, bed and breakfast was €83. We will be happy to stop there again on our next journey.
